Featured: "Side Show," "Kenny Scharf," "Tin Can Art," and "Heart Gallery Tampa Bay."

Featured: "Side Show:" KPBS Arts Reporter Beth Accomando goes to La Jolla Playhouse to 'Meet the Freaks;' "Kenny Scharf:" KPBS content partners at cdsavoia introduce us to 'Pop-surrealist' artist Kenny Scharf; "Tin Can Art:" Meet an Arizona Recycle Artist turning tin cans into works of art and acts of human kindness; and "Heart Gallery Tampa Bay:" Learn how a single photograph can change a life.
